Vancouver, CANADA / TheNewswire / October 12, 2018 – Imagination Park Entertainment Inc. (CSE: IP) (OTC: IPNFF) (“Imagination Park” or the “Company”), an augmented reality (“AR”) enterprise cloud software provider, is pleased to announce today that Mr. Jim Skippen, an independent director, has been appointed Chair of the Board, effective immediately.  Gabriel Napora, former Chair of the Board, will remain a member of the Board and will continue to provide content and AR services to the Company.

Mr. Gabriel Napora said: “Today it is recognized that having an independent Board Chair is the best possible governance practice and we strive to follow the best possible practices.   I am pleased to support the appointment of Jim Skippen as Board Chair and believe Jim is an ideal candidate to lead the Board as we continue to strengthen the Company.   I look forward to continue with my work on the Board and in creating world class experiences in augmented reality and other areas.”

An Imagination Park Entertainment Board member since June 2018, Mr. Skippen has over 30 years of legal and management experience.  Mr. Skippen led Quarterhill Inc. (formerly WiLAN) for twelve years and changed it from a struggling microcap to its current form. He has significant public board and governance experience and is currently Quarterhill Inc’s Board Chair. He is frequently recognized as one of the world’s leading intellectual property strategists. Mr. Skippen has been a lawyer for over thirty years and is a former Partner of one of Canada’s largest law firms, where his practice focused on technology transactions. In 2012, he won Cantech’s award as Canada’s Top Technology Stock Executive.


About Imagination Park

Imagination Park, through its wholly-owned subsidiary XenoHolographic, creates engaging and interactive holographic content delivered by its cloud-based augmented reality enterprise platforms.  The Company provides augmented reality products for mobile phones and wearable headsets, as well as rapid deployment of AR solutions, without the need for developers, while integrating artificial intelligence (AI) and Blockchain.
